短链服务设计如何应对数据泄露风险?

随着互联网技术的飞速发展,短链服务在信息传播、产品推广等领域发挥着越来越重要的作用。然而,短链服务在带来便利的同时,也存在着数据泄露的风险。如何应对这一风险,成为短链服务设计者需要认真思考的问题。本文将从以下几个方面探讨短链服务设计如何应对数据泄露风险。

一、了解短链服务数据泄露风险

  1. 数据泄露途径:短链服务的数据泄露风险主要来源于以下几个方面:

    • 服务端漏洞:服务端代码存在漏洞,可能导致攻击者入侵系统,窃取用户数据。
    • 客户端漏洞:客户端代码存在漏洞,可能导致用户设备被恶意程序感染,进而泄露数据。
    • 传输过程泄露:数据在传输过程中,可能被攻击者截获,导致数据泄露。
    • 数据存储泄露:数据存储过程中,可能因安全措施不足,导致数据泄露。
  2. 数据泄露后果:短链服务数据泄露可能导致以下后果:

    • 用户隐私泄露:用户个人信息被泄露,可能遭受诈骗、骚扰等。
    • 商业机密泄露:企业商业机密被泄露,可能对市场竞争产生不利影响。
    • 法律风险:企业可能因数据泄露面临法律诉讼。

二、短链服务设计应对数据泄露风险的策略

  1. 加强服务端安全

    • 代码审计:对服务端代码进行严格审计,修复潜在漏洞。
    • 访问控制:限制对服务端的访问权限,确保只有授权用户才能访问。
    • 数据加密:对敏感数据进行加密存储和传输,防止数据泄露。
  2. 提升客户端安全

    • 代码安全:对客户端代码进行安全加固,防止恶意程序感染。
    • 安全提示:提醒用户在访问短链服务时,注意网络安全,避免泄露个人信息。
    • 恶意链接检测:对短链链接进行恶意链接检测,防止用户点击恶意链接。
  3. 保障数据传输安全

    • HTTPS协议:使用HTTPS协议,确保数据传输过程中的安全。
    • 传输加密:对传输过程中的数据进行加密,防止数据被截获。
  4. 加强数据存储安全

    • 数据加密:对存储在数据库中的数据进行加密,防止数据泄露。
    • 访问控制:限制对数据库的访问权限,确保只有授权用户才能访问。
  5. 定期进行安全检查

    • 漏洞扫描:定期对系统进行漏洞扫描,及时发现并修复漏洞。
    • 安全审计:定期进行安全审计,评估系统安全状况。

三、案例分析

以下是一些短链服务数据泄露的案例分析:

  1. 某知名短链服务泄露用户数据:该短链服务因服务端漏洞,导致大量用户数据被泄露。泄露数据包括用户姓名、手机号码、身份证号码等敏感信息。

  2. 某企业短链服务泄露商业机密:该企业短链服务因客户端漏洞,导致商业机密被泄露。泄露内容包括产品研发计划、市场策略等。

针对以上案例,短链服务设计者在设计过程中应充分考虑数据安全,采取有效措施防范数据泄露风险。

总之,短链服务在带来便利的同时,也存在着数据泄露的风险。短链服务设计者应充分了解数据泄露风险,并采取有效措施应对。通过加强服务端、客户端、数据传输、数据存储等方面的安全,确保短链服务的安全性。

猜你喜欢:eBPF